Customer Service Representative applicants have rated the interview process at KeyBank with 2.5 out of 5 (where 5 is the highest level of difficulty) and assessed their interview experience as 50% positive. To compare, the company-average is 64.2% positive. This is according to Glassdoor user ratings.
Candidates applying for Customer Service Representative roles take an average of 19 days to get hired, when considering 12 user submitted interviews for this role. To compare, the hiring process at KeyBank overall takes an average of 26 days.
Common stages of the interview process at KeyBank as a Customer Service Representative according to 12 Glassdoor interviews include:
Phone interview: 24%
One on one interview: 20%
Group panel interview: 12%
Background check: 12%
Presentation: 8%
Drug test: 8%
IQ intelligence test: 4%
Other: 4%
Skills test: 4%
Personality test: 4%

2 step interview process. 1) Screening Call with the Recruiter. Ask about your experiences (they use the star method. 2) Interview with hiring manager. Asked about relevant experiences. Very good and very casual conversation. Job offer was given a week later. Then a few days after that they "cancelled" the job offer. The hiring manager called and said that they no longer had the budget available for this position. The hiring manager said that once they have the budget again please apply again for this role. Very odd and very different experience. Glad I didn't put my notice in at my current employer just to be unemployed for no reason.
